1. Zindagi Trust 

Zindagi Trust is committed to changing the educational environment in Pakistan for impoverished students. The organization’s mission is to build schools in disadvantaged communities, provide excellent education, and provide children with the skills they need to succeed. To promote a complete learning experience, it also strives to improve school infrastructure, teacher training, and the use of new teaching techniques.

2. ChildLife Foundation

One of the NGOs for children in Pakistan that is dedicated to improving the pediatric healthcare system is the Childlife Foundation. The charity strives to give children in need prompt, high-quality medical treatment by establishing emergency rooms and clinics in government hospitals. In order to lower child death rates and enhance overall healthcare results. It also runs training programs for medical professionals and increases awareness of child health concerns.

3. Transparent Hands

Transparent Hands is one of the pioneering NGOs in Pakistan that focuses on providing free and quality healthcare to children from low-income backgrounds. The charity connects donors with children in need of medical treatment via its website, paying the costs of operations, medicines, and post-operative care. Transparent Hands also guarantees that every financial gift has a direct impact on the lives of children, allowing them to live healthier and happier lives.

4. The Citizens Foundation (TCF)

The Citizens Foundation is one of the largest children’s NGOs in Pakistan working in the education sector. Its purpose is to provide quality education to children from underserved communities by establishing schools in both rural and urban regions. It also helps children to overcome the cycle of poverty by providing a comprehensive curriculum, skilled teachers, and a supportive atmosphere, generating prospects for a better future.

5. Pakistan Children’s Heart Foundation (PCHF)

The Pakistan Children’s Heart Foundation focuses on children with congenital heart defects. It provides free medical treatment, surgeries, and post-operative care to children with heart disease, regardless of socioeconomic status. It also guarantees that children receive the finest cardiac treatment available via collaborations with renowned healthcare organizations, offering them an opportunity to lead a healthier and better future.
